Naloxone reversal of acupuncture analgesia in the monkey

1981 
Abstract The analgesic effect resulting from stimulation of acupuncture loci in the monkey was reversed completely or partially by naloxone. The possible role of endogenous mechanisms in mediating the analgesic effect induced by acupuncture and the importance of ascending spinal pathways are discussed.
